What Is the YouTube Algorithm?

If you’re asking yourself how does the YouTube algorithm work, the answer is simple. The YouTube algorithm is a system the platform uses to recommend videos to viewers. The main purpose of the algorithm is to increase the number of viewers and maximize viewer satisfaction by presenting interesting, interesting content that users may want to watch. The YouTube shorts algorithm works on the same principle and aims to show users short but interesting, educational, and entertaining videos. YouTube monitors the user’s history and makes recommendations based on the user’s behavior. In addition, the YouTube algorithm tracks how long a user spends on a particular video and the interactions they have had. It also decides whether a video should be trending by examining some statistics such as the rate of subscriber gain of the channels and the rate of likes and dislikes of the videos.

Key Factors Influencing YouTube’s Algorithm

YouTube’s algorithm is a system created to maximize viewer engagement and satisfaction, and some parameters affect this algorithm, which is mentioned below:

1. One of the most important factors is how long viewers spend watching a video. YouTube algorithm highly values and cares about this parameter.

2. The other important factor is user interactions. Interaction metrics like likes, comments, shares, and click-through rates play a major role in the importance of a video.

3. The quality of the videos and the regular content sharing of the channels are also important parameters followed by the YouTube algorithm.
